Technological Advancements Enhancing Diagnostic Accuracy in Dermatoscopes
The Dermatoscopes Market is being significantly propelled by rapid technological advancements aimed at improving diagnostic accuracy and ease of use. Modern dermatoscopes utilize polarized and non-polarized light sources to provide dermatologists with detailed views of skin lesions, aiding in early and accurate identification of malignant and benign conditions.
The integration of high-resolution digital cameras with dermatoscopes enables the capture and storage of detailed images for ongoing monitoring and comparison over time. This digital approach facilitates teledermatology services, allowing specialists to remotely analyze skin conditions, especially in areas lacking dermatologists.
Art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ning algorithms are also being incorporated into dermatoscopic analysis. These technologies assist in pattern recognition and risk assessment, improving diagnostic consistency and reducing human error.
Wireless and smartphone-enabled dermatoscopes provide portability and convenience, broadening the scope of usage beyond specialized clinics to primary care settings and remote locations.
Continued innovation in optical components, image processing, and user interfaces is expected to drive further growth, making dermatoscopy a cornerstone of dermatological diagnostics.
